#b789c9 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b789c9 is composed of 71.8% red, 53.7% green and 78.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 9% cyan, 31.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 21.2% black. It has a hue angle of 283.1 degrees, a saturation of 37.2% and a lightness of 66.3%. #b789c9 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6f1393.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

Shades and Tints of #b789c9

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030103 is the darkest color, while #f9f5f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#b789c9

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#aba3af is the less saturated color, while #ce54fe is the most saturated one.
